Governor Willie Obiano flags off 5.5 km road in Anambra

Governor Willie Obiano flags off 5.5km road linking 4 communities and 3 local governments namely Nnokwa - Akwaeze - Adazi-Enu to Oraeli and Idemili - Anaocha to Aguata respectively.

The Governor assured the people that the project had been long over due but was delayed by the incessant rain but shall be given accelerated effort and completed in a couple of months.

Ndi Adazi-Enu who were obviously very happy with the governor's intervention reaffirmed their collective support for the APGA led government and total commitment to the second term bid of Gov Obiano. 

In appreciation, the PG of the town, Engr Ezeadum thanked Gov Willie Obiano for other projects he had executed in the community including the 20million naira community infrastructure project which was used to erect Ultramodern lockup shops at the community market.
